Frozen Locks

Winter brings cold temperatures and ice, but also car issues. A frozen lock can be a frustrating problem especially when you're trying to start your car or return home from work. There are several solutions to this issue.

Lock de-icers are an effective way to solve the issue. The chemical contained in the bottle will melt ice inside the lock and make it easier to insert the key. You can also heat the metal portion of your key by using matches or a lighter. It is important to use caution when doing this. You could cause damage to the lock cylinder or even yourself if you aren't careful.

Keep your locks clean to avoid freezing. Dust can accumulate in the keyhole, making it difficult to insert the key into the cylinder. You can spray lubricating products into the lock, which will help to break the ice that has formed. WD-40 is a good choice, as it will usually dissolve the ice quickly and easily.

Motorcycle Keys

If a motorcycle key is damaged in the ignition or stops turning in the lock, it's time to call an expert. It's risky to remove a broken motorcycle key by yourself. A locksmith can do the job in a safe manner, such as taking the broken lock out of the ignition as well as obtaining the key code to create an entirely new key.

No matter if your bike has a traditional metal key or an electronic key fob, it will need to be replaced with a brand new one. A traditional metal key can be easily copied by most street-side key cutting shops, but an electronic key fob requires a new key from a dealership or a locksmith equipped with specific programming equipment.

It's always recommended to give an individual who is a trusted family member a spare motorcycle key and to keep a spare safe at home. You can also purchase an Bluetooth tracker for your keys that pairs with your phone so that you can know exactly where they are.

A standard key will not work on all newer models of motorcycles.
